DMU在windows下安装测试–外篇1

1. 下载地址

下载地址:http://dmu.agrsci.dk/

DMU在windows下安装测试--外篇1_DMU

64为电脑安装DMUv6-R5-2-EM64T.msi, 32为电脑安装DMUv6-R5-2.msi

2. 安装DMU

DMU在windows下安装测试--外篇1_DMU_02

3. 测试DMU是否安装成功

3.1 保存测试数据

#dir.create("d:/ddmu-test")
setwd("d:/ddmu-test/")
library(devtools)
install_github("dengfei2013/learnasreml")
library(learnasreml)
data("animalmodel.dat")
data("animalmodel.ped")
dat = animalmodel.dat
ped = animalmodel.ped
dmuped = ped
dmuped$Birth = 2018
library(data.table)
# write.table(dat,"animal-model.txt",row.names = F,col.names = F)
fwrite(dat,"animal-model.txt",sep = " ",col.names = F)
fwrite(dmuped,"animal-ped.txt",sep = " ",col.names = F)

3.2 查看数据

DMU在windows下安装测试--外篇1_DMU_03

3.3 将下面内容保存为:Uni_animal.DIR

$COMMENT
Estimate variance components for BWT
Model
y: BWT
fixed: BYEAR + SEX
random: ANIMAL

$ANALYSE 1 1 0 0
$DATA  ASCII (4,2,0) d:/dmu-test/animal-model.txt
$VARIABLE
ANIMAL MOTHER BYEAR SEX
BWT TARSUS
$MODEL
1
0
1 0 3 3 4 1
1
0
0
$VAR_STR 1 PED 2 ASCII d:/dmu-test/animal-ped.txt
$PRIOR
1 1 1 0.3
2 1 1 0.7

DMU在windows下安装测试--外篇1_DMU_04

注意, 先建立txt, 然后将其重命名为:Uni_animal.DIR, 这里DIR是后缀, 而不是默认的txt

DMU在windows下安装测试--外篇1_DMU_05

3.4 找到DMU的安装路径, copy文件

我的默认的安装路径如下:C:\Program Files (x86)\QGG-AU\DMUv6\R5.2-EM64T\bin

将这些文件copy到你的数据文件夹下.
DMU在windows下安装测试--外篇1_DMU_06

数据文件夹里面的内容有:
DMU在windows下安装测试--外篇1_DMU_07

3.5 打开cmd

  • 进入D盘
  • 进入文件夹:ddmu-test
  • 查看当前文件内容

DMU在windows下安装测试--外篇1_DMU_08

3.6 执行命令

run_dmuai.bat Uni_animal

DMU在windows下安装测试--外篇1_DMU_09

3.7 查看结果

DMU在windows下安装测试--外篇1_DMU_10

4. 最简单的方法: 全套资料下载

  • 公众号回复:DMU下载数据, 里面有示例数据, 有bat文件, 还有DMU64位安装包
  • 安装DMU, 默认路径即可
  • 打开cmd, 进入数据文件
  • 运行run_dmuai.bat Uni_animal即可成功

资料浏览:

  • 数据:
    DMU在windows下安装测试--外篇1_DMU_11
  • cookbook
    DMU在windows下安装测试--外篇1_DMU_12

5. 千里之行, 始于足下

能够运行DMU的示例文件, 只是第一步, 随后你可以看看示例数据是什么结构, 怎么调整自己的数据, 怎么调整DIR文件, 加油, 祝你好运.